Drake Tower Condominiums, a 13-story building completed in 1975, offers a contemporary lifestyle in the vibrant South Middle River neighborhood. With 143 units, this condominium provides a welcoming environment for residents seeking a blend of urban convenience and community spirit. The building's simple, modern design with a white facade and blue accents complements the area's ongoing renaissance, making it a desirable place to call home.
Diverse Layouts with Modern Touches
Drake Tower offers a variety of floor plans, ranging from 1 to 3-bedroom units. The 1-bedroom units, spanning 670 to 850 square feet, feature 1 to 1.5 bathrooms and are priced between $197,000 and $299,000. These units often include open-concept kitchens with upgraded appliances, granite or quartz countertops, and impact-resistant windows. The 2-bedroom units, sized from 670 to 1,100 square feet, offer 1 to 2 bathrooms and are available from $315,000 to $359,900. Many of these units boast large balconies with stunning views of the Middle River and downtown skyline. The 3-bedroom units, measuring 1,050 to 1,100 square feet, provide ample space for families. Monthly HOA fees range from $600 to $800, covering essentials like cable TV, internet, water, and maintenance, ensuring a hassle-free living experience.
Comprehensive Amenities for Comfortable Living
Residents of Drake Tower enjoy a range of amenities designed to enhance daily life. The building features a heated pool, BBQ area, and bike storage, perfect for relaxation and recreation. A car wash station and gated parking add convenience, while the modern elevators and new lobby create a welcoming entrance. The community room and new social room provide spaces for gatherings and events. Essential services like upgraded cable, Wi-Fi, and free laundry are included, along with on-site management ensuring smooth operations. The secure building offers peace of mind with features like a call box and guest access.

Accessible Transit Options for Easy Commuting
Drake Tower is conveniently located near several transportation options, making commuting straightforward. The Andrews A & NW 17 C bus stop, served by the Andrews Ave Local line, is just a short walk away. For those traveling further, the Cypress Creek Tri-Rail station is a 10-minute drive, providing access to the Tri-County Commuter line. Major roads like NE 4th Avenue and state routes 838 and 845 surround the area, offering easy access to downtown Fort Lauderdale, just 2 miles away.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ood International Airport is a 15-minute drive, ensuring convenient travel for residents.
